Mayoral age-friendly communities challenge launched – submit your schemes by 1 December

13 Jul 2018 - 09:40 by michelle.foster

During The Festival of Ageing’s opening celebrations, Manchester’s Mayor, Andy Burnham issued his age-friendly communities mayoral challenge. He is asking the voluntary and community sector, public services, and older people’s groups to submit their best age-friendly schemes with a view to helping to create even more age-friendly neighbourhoods across Greater Manchester. Putting the Government’s new LGBT Action Plan into practice – Greater Manchester Schools Achieve the Rainbow Flag Award

13 Jul 2018 - 09:39 by michelle.foster

This week the Government launched its national LGBT Action Plan to ensure the rights of our lesbian, gay, bisexual and trans citizens. In particular it revealed that “gay cure” therapies are still being offered in the UK, and that 19% of LGBT pupils get verbally harassed and insulted at school. Local organisation, The Proud Trust, has contributed to the action plan to tackle discrimination and has met with 10 Downing Street to explore ways all young people can receive inclusive and positive opportunities.

Revised guidance published: Working together to safeguard children 2018

13 Jul 2018 - 09:28 by michelle.foster

Statutory guidance on inter-agency working to safeguard and promote the welfare of children in England. Department for Education

Department for Education (DfE) statutory guidance sets out what organisations and agencies who have functions relating to children must and should do to safeguard and promote the welfare of all children and young people under the age of 18 in England.
